New program expands reach, offering access to premium branding and marketing support

The CITGO brand is extending to five new geographic markets with the launch of a brand licensing program for qualified marketers and retailers. Initially targeting Arizona, Colorado, New Mexico, Nevada and Utah, CITGO is also evaluating additional states for launch this year.

“The licensing program is designed to drive business growth for licensees outside our current territories,” said Greg Caponegro, General Manager Light Oil Sales. “By offering our brand and marketing support to retailers who source their own fuel, we can expand our presence and provide more consumers with the quality and service they expect from CITGO.”

The brand licensing program capitalizes on newly reformed TriCLEAN®, CITGO’s most advanced additive system with TOP TIER˜ designation and 50% more cleaning agents, while enabling participants to outsource their supply of gasoline. Additionally, participating licensees can utilize the high-quality Illuminate Brand Image, the Club CITGO Loyalty Program, CITGO credit/payment cards, comprehensive marketing support, and unwavering customer service to draw new customers to the CITGO brand.

About CITGO

CITGO Petroleum Corporation is a recognized leader in the refining industry and operates under the well-known CITGO brand. CITGO owns and operates three refineries located in Lake Charles, La.; Lemont, Ill.; and Corpus Christi, Texas, and wholly and/or jointly owns 38 active terminals, eight pipelines and three lubricants blending and packaging plants. With approximately 3,300 employees and a combined crude capacity of approximately 807,000 barrels-per-day (bpd), CITGO ranks as the fifth largest and is one of the most complex independent refiners in the United States. CITGO transports and markets transportation fuels, lubricants, petrochemicals and other industrial products, and supplies a network of approximately 4,000 locally owned and independently operated branded retail outlets, all located east of the Rocky Mountains. CITGO Petroleum Corporation is owned by CITGO Holding, Inc.
